Abstract
Data is cached at a mobile communication site, such as a cell phone mast or tower computer. The caching is based on collection of 'live data,' such as the number of communication devices (for example, cell phones) connected in data communication directly to the site, information known about users of the various communication devices connected directly to the site, etc. By caching data that is likely to be useful to the users before it is actually requested, the information can be supplied from the site to the directly connected users more quickly when it is later requested.
